Ernest L. Bevins
August 5, 1924 — August 3, 2023

Ernest L. Bevins of McConnell died August 3, 2023, just two days shy of his 99th birthday.

Ernie was born August 5th, 1924, in Pike County, KY, the second of four sons, to the late Willie and Sadie Bevins. In addition to his parents, he was also preceded in death by his wife of 68 years, Ilene; brothers, Irvin, Tom Dick, and Estil, and his daughter-in-law, Teresa Bevins.

In the summer of 1942 following his graduation from Belfry High School, Ernie answered his country's call as part of our greatest generation, serving in the United States Army Pacific Theater until being honorable discharged in the fall of 1945. In addition to loving his family, Ernie's passions were the First Presbyterian Church of Logan, where he was a faithful member for over 60 years, serving many years as the church treasurer, and a member of the Chancel Choir; his meticulous skills as a vegetable gardener; and his beloved St. Louis Cardinals, and University of Kentucky Wildcats.

Ernie is survived by his sons, Gene, and his wife Stephanie of Logan; Larry of Barboursville; and daughter-in-law, Sue of Crooked Creek. He was a much loved "papaw" to Lauren Cline, her husband Isaac, and their children, Ernie, Mable, Sidney, and Morris, all of Lenoir City, TN, Kathryn Podunavac, her husband Brian, and their children, Annabella, and Karson of McConnell; Rebekah Huff, her husband Jon, and their son, Nolan of Richmond, KY, and Jonathan Bevins of Pigeon Roost.
